Skip to end of banner
Go to start of banner

Bonus Creation

Skip to end of metadata
Go to start of metadata

You are viewing an old version of this page. View the current version.

Compare with Current View Page History

Version 1 Next »

Bboxx bonus is defined as the additional days of lighting added to a customer using Bboxx products.

Who?

Two types of people will do bonus uploads:

  1. Normal PWB users for managing customer complaints, issues

  2. Portfolio managers to process bonus policies or address widespread issues

When?

Some bonuses will need to be uploaded very frequently to respond to a customer’s phone call. Other bonuses that provide discounts for larger payments could happen as infrequently as once per week.

Types of Bonus

Bonus (On-time Only)

This is a bonus that generates on time and does not reduce the balance.

Scenario: As an Admin user, I want to manually grant bonuses to customer accounts to make up for things like technical issues, provide discounts to large payments, or as a reward for referring another customer, etc

Acceptance Criteria

  1. This bonus type provides on-time. It does not reduce the balance.

  2. This bonus type updates the account expiry.

  3. This bonus should be recorded and generate an enable transaction.

  4. This bonus should not appear in the payment history.

  5. The person creating the bonus needs to be recorded.

  6. This is on the PAYG account level.

  7. Available cash balance should be used when this bonus is added

  8. Any amount less than a day should be stored as a cash balance.

Bonus (Cash Discount)

This is a bonus that acts as a payment, However, reduces outstanding balance, and generates on time.

Scenario: As an Admin user I want to manually grant a Cash Bonus to a customer so that I can reward the customer.

Acceptance Criteria

  1. This bonus should update the account expiry.

  2. This bonus should be recorded and generate an enable transaction.

  3. The bonus should be displayed on payment history as a Bonus with a unique reference number.

  4. The person creating the bonus needs to be recorded.

  5. This is on the PAYG account level.

Bonus reasons

  1. Charging system technical problem (only bottom light shows)

  2. TV technical problem

  3. Wrong serial number

  4. System bug approved by Engineering

  5. Paid a significant amount while defaulting

  6. Referral

  7. Monthly payment discount

  8. Other

Process of creating a bonus

  1. Go to nine dots, payments, choose an account

  • No labels